What's a DSLR got to do with an EVIL camera? If you want an example of just how small an equivalent camera/lens combo can be look no further than the Olympus EPL-1 with the 14-42mm (PEN) lens. It is tiny compared to the equivalent smallest SLR available the E-420 with a standard 14-42mm.

The removal of the mirror and the changed distance between lens and sensor plane allow for a much smaller lens design.
